AIM: To determine if complicated acute myocardial infarction (AMI) is related to specific cosmophysical activities. METHODS: The study group included 1170 patients who had undergone primary percutaneous coronary intervention (PCI) for AMI in 2000-2006. Geomagnetic and cosmic ray (neutron) activity (GMA, CRA) on the day of PCI were derived from international observatories. The findings were compared among patients with right ventricular infarction (RVI), cardiogenic shock, and uncomplicated AMI. RESULTS: Relative to the whole study period, the mean CRA was higher on days on which PCI was performed for RVI (n=123, 10.5%) (p = .0003) and cardiogenic shock (n=102, 8.72%) (p = .018). When the same artery was involved (LAD, RCA, CRX), CRA was significantly higher for complicated than for uncomplicated AMI (RVI group: p = .006, p = .00027, p = .014, c ardiogenic shock: p = .009, p = .029, p = .089, respectively). At the highest levels of GMA, more RVI cases were seen than cases of cardiogenic shock (p = .06). CONCLUSION: RVI and cardiogenic shock were associated with higher CRA than uncomplicated AMI. RVI occurred more often on days of high GMA than cardiogenic shock. Higher CRA may induce more myocardial damage in patients predisposed to AMI.

Recent studies have shown that (1) monthly neutron activity (NA) (imp/min) correlates with monthly number of acute myocardial infarction (AMI); (2) NA is higher on days of automatic implantable cardioverter defibrillators (AICD) discharges for VT, VF. Here we checked the level of NA in relation to timing and type of sudden cardiac death (SCD) patients [n=848 (579, 68.28% male)] obtained from the Kaunas registry for the years 2002-2004. All underwent Forensic Medicine post mortem examination and classification according to ICD10 by code 121-125. Daily NA data were obtained from Oulu U-ty, Finland and Moscow Monitoring Station of the Russian Academy of Sciences. No difference in NA was found on days with or without SCD. In men < 65, SCD occurred on days with higher NA than in women of the same age (p = 0.01) or in > 65 y old men (p = 0.045). Days of SCD with myocardial ruptures showed the highest level of NA, significantly higher than on all days (n = 669) of SCD (p = 0.037) and all 1096 days of the study (p = 0.0048). Three groups were accompanied by significantly higher NA: repeated AMI, myocardial ruptures (codes122, 123), and coronary atherothrombosis without AMI, related to electrical heart instability. The mechanism of possible neutron role in pathophysiology needs special studies.

Geomagnetic fields protect the earth from the adverse effects of cosmic rays, whose activity can be indirectly measured by monitoring the level of neutrons in the environment. The number and days of discharges from automatic implantable cardioverter defibrillators (ICD) in patients with cardiac arrhythmias are inversely correlated with the daily level of geomagnetic activity (GMA). The aim of the present was to determine whether neutron levels on days of AICD discharges are higher than average. Days on which discharges occurred were recorded in 31 patients bearing ICDs for managing ischemic cardiomyopathy. Daily neutron levels obtained from the monitoring data of the Russian Academy of Sciences in Moscow were analyzed using Student's t test. The mean (+/-SD) daily neutron level for the 1096-day period was 8299.29 +/- 294.236 imp/min (median 8252), and for days of ACID discharge, 8423.93 +/- 274.187 imp/min (median 8443) (p = 0.0002). The mean neutron activity on days of AICD discharges in response to ventricular disturbances was significantly higher than the mean level over the 1096-day study period. Whether this relation is a direct result of low GMA or due to an independent role of neutrons in the pathogenesis and timing of cardiac arrhythmias is unknown.

UNLABELLED: Homicide and suicide are extremes in human behavior. The aim of this study is to investigate the connection by time between suicide and homicide, between them and other fatalities, and their links with the level of cosmophysical activity. METHODS: Using the national database of Lithuania (1990-2002) we found that 547,875 deaths, 4,638 homicides (3,374 male) and 19,527 (16,019 male) suicides were registered in that period. Their temporal distribution over 156 months was compared with solar and cosmic-ray activity. Pearson correlation coefficients and their probabilities were established. RESULTS: There was a correlation between monthly rates of homicide and male groups. Female suicide rates correlated with male and total homicide numbers. Both homicide and suicide rates were inversely correlated with solar and cosmic-ray activity. Suicide numbers, but not homicides, were inversely related to geomagnetic activity. Suicide rates were inversely correlated with total, cardiovascular, traffic accident, and sudden deaths; homicide with total, traffic accident, and sudden deaths. CONCLUSION: Temporal distribution of homicide and suicide is significantly interrelated. Both are linked to parameters of cosmophysical activity. The influence of cosmic rays deserves special attention.

We studied the relation between the intensity of cosmic rays, the level of solar/geomagnetic activity, and the monthly numbers of deaths in a large hospital in Israel and in all Lithuania. The Israeli data include 30526 hospital deaths, two groups of fatal suicides (2359, 2763), and 15435 suicidal attempts for two periods of 108 and 236 consecutive months. The national data for the entire Republic of Lithuania include 424925 deaths for the period of 120 consecutive months. Cosmic rays intensity was measured by an Apatity neutron monitor. We obtained the data on solar, geomagnetic radiovawe propagation, ionosphere ionization hours, proton flux of two energy levels (>90 and 60 MeV) from the National Geophysical Data Center at Goddard Space Flight Center, National Space Environment Center at Boulder, Colorado, USA, and from the Institute of Terrestrial Magnetism, Ionosphere and Radio Wave Propagation (IZMIRAN), Russia. We calculated Pearson coefficients and their probabilities for correlation between monthly space activity level and monthly number of male and female deaths from different causes. Cosmic rays activity revealed significant negative correlation with solar/geomagnetic activity indices and related physical phenomena levels. This activity strongly correlated with flux of protons with the energies >90 MeV proton flux and did not exhibit significant correlation with 60 MeV proton fluxes. Cosmic rays intensity correlation with monthly numbers of deaths was strong for noncardiovascular deaths, suicides, and traffic accidents. The correlation was much weaker for deaths caused by ishemic heart disease and strokes.

In our previous studies /1-3/ we described some significant links between monthly number of deaths due to cardiovascular disease and suicide and space proton flux > 90 MeV. The aims of the present study were to compare the relationship of some solar and geomagnetic parameters with space proton fluxes of > 60 and > 90 MeV; to examine the monthly correlation of these two proton groups with the monthly death distribution in two countries, Israel and Lithuania. Physical data were obtained from the National Geophysical Data Center and the SESC in Boulder, CO; NSSDC in Goddard Space Flight Center, USA, and the Izmiran Institute of the Academy of Sciences in Russia. Pearson correlation coefficients and probabilities were compared for 56-180 consecutive months. Proton flux of > 60 MeV significantly correlated with three of the four studied monthly geomagnetic activity indices (Ap, Am, Dst), but not with such solar activity markers as sunspot number and solar flux (2800 MGH, 10.6 cm). There was no significant relationship between proton flux of > 60 MeV and monthly number of deaths from cardiovascular diseases and suicide, in contrast to the results for > 90 MeV. From the data available during the 36 months (1986-1988), there was no correlation between monthly levels of > 60 to > 90 MeV. In conclusion, a monthly space proton flux of > 60 MeV is not significantly correlated with the monthly death distribution from cardiovascular disease and suicide and some solar activity indices, such as proton flux of > 90 MeV. It is possible that the 60-90 MeV fraction in the > 60 MeV proton flux "blunts" the cosmobiological relationship between proton flux of > 90 MeV and monthly death number.
